They also specialize in dual diagnosis (mental health + substance use), which is huge because so many people battle both without realizing it. Their Partial Hospitalization (PHP) and Intensive Outpatient (IOP) programs give structure without taking away your independence.

3. Do they treat addiction too?
Yes. They specialize in dual diagnosis, which means they treat both mental health and substance use disorders together for more effective recovery.
4. How long are the programs?
It varies depending on your needs, but typically PHP runs several weeks, while IOP and OP offer more flexible schedules for ongoing support.
